The European automotive industry is facing one of the most complex phases in its history. The transition to electric mobility, driven by European regulatory targets, is struggling to meet sufficient market demand: manufacturers are managing production volumes that exceed demand, margins are shrinking, and investments continue to rise. In Italy, according to Fim-Cisl data, automotive production in Stellantis plants reached its lowest level since 1955 in 2025. The strategic response that is increasingly emerging is lean manufacturing- reducing waste and optimizing workflows.
More specifically, Augmented Reality in the Automotive sector now represents one of the most practical responses to these operational challenges. By using wearable devices such as smart glasses or mobile devices, digital information can be overlaid onto the physical world in real time, bringing technical expertise exactly where and when it is needed, without stopping production.
In the Automotive industry, Augmented Reality can provide:
- Reduced downtime through immediate and visual remote assistance
- Standardization of procedures through contextual step-by-step instructions
- Digital traceability of every operation performed
- Reduced errors by eliminating dependence on paper manuals and ambiguous communication
- Accelerated training for new operators, with instructions displayed directly in their field of view

B View: augmented reality for remote assistance in Automotive
B View is the AR software for smart glasses that allows an expert, from anywhere in the world, to follow in real time what the field operator is seeing and guide them in solving complex issues. In an industry such as Automotive, characterized by global supply chains and production processes operating at tight schedules, the possible applications are numerous:
- Production Line Troubleshooting: When a production system stops, every minute of downtime has a direct impact on output. With B View, a specialized technician located anywhere in the world can see in real time what the on-site operator is looking at, identify specific components, and remotely guide diagnostics and problem resolution. This reduces recovery times and avoids unnecessary travel.
- Technical Support Across the Supply Chain: The automotive supply chain involves suppliers and subcontractors distributed across different geographical areas, making it more difficult to ensure rapid support and consistent standards. Thanks to B View, the parent company can provide real-time technical assistance across the entire production network without relocating specialized resources.
- Remote Supervision of Critical Operations: Quality managers can remotely supervise critical assembly operations in real time, with direct visual annotation capabilities and immediate validation.
- Operator Training: In the Automotive sector, transferring expertise quickly and effectively is essential. With B View, an expert can remotely support operators and technicians during operational activities, guiding them in real time directly in the field. This accelerates learning, reduces errors, and standardizes operational procedures.
- Remote Inspection and Testing: Inspections that would normally require an on-site specialist can instead be carried out remotely: B View transmits the operator’s field of vision and enables visual interaction by the specialist, reducing costs and intervention times.

B Step: digitalization of operational processes and documentation
B Step is the software for smart glasses that enables the creation of customizable workflows for various activities and guides operators step by step through operational procedures directly in their field of view, with automatic validation and traceability of completed tasks. In Automotive, where process standardization and regulatory compliance are essential requirements, B Step can be applied in scenarios such as:
- Pre-Delivery Quality Control: Every operator follows the same verification sequence, in the same order, using the same criteria regardless of location or experience. Quality becomes systematic rather than subjective.
- After-Sales Inspection: B Step guides technicians through inspection sequences while documenting every result. Warranty management becomes simpler, with complete digital traceability for every intervention.
- Assembly on New Platforms: New platforms require new operational sequences. B Step provides contextual visual instructions in Augmented Reality, reducing the risk of errors even during the learning phase of new technologies.
- Scheduled Fleet Maintenance: Every technician operates according to the same digitally tracked protocol. Procedures are standardized, and every step is verifiable.
- Audits and Regulatory Compliance: B Step automatically generates detailed logs for every operation, simplifying both internal and external audits in an industry subject to increasingly stringent regulations.
- Operator Training: With B Step, new operators learn procedures through step-by-step guidance directly in their field of view, without requiring physical supervision. Every step is validated and tracked, making training measurable and replicable across any location.
